What’s the hottest new trend for the summer? Emergency stockpiling. “Emergency supply retailers and military surplus stores nationwide have seen business boom in the past few months as an increasing number of Americans spooked by the economy rush to stock up on gear that was once the domain of hardcore survivalists,” reports the Associated Press. Camping supply retailers and military surplus vendors have seen sales spikes of, in some instances, 50 percent. SurvivalBlog’s web traffic has tripled in the past 14 months, as has its owners $100-per-hour survivalist consulting business. It seems to be the first time that customers are citing the prospect of financial disaster, not natural disaster, as their motivation. “Top sellers include 55-gallon water jugs, waterproof containers, freeze-dried foods, water filters, water purification tablets, glow sticks, lamp oil, thermal blankets, dust masks, first-aid kits and inexpensive tents.”
